Abstract

In this paper, we propose and experimentally demonstrate a direct re-modulation scheme for an IM/DD OFDM-WDM-PON. By adjusting the modulation index of the downstream OFDM data via its peak-to-peak laser driving voltage (Vpp), the proposed scheme directly modulates the upstream OFDM data onto the received wavelength at the optical network unit without employing any downstream data erasing technique or using any reflective semiconductor optical amplifier. Thanks to the reduced modulation index of the downstream data, the upstream data can be detected at the optical line terminal by simply regarding the residual downstream signal in the uplink as noise. And a 10-Gb/s symmetrical bi-directional transmission with the BER performance below 3.8×10−3 is experimentally demonstrated.
